Snapchat started the idea of "fleet" content. This content lasts for a set period of time (usually 24 hours) before disappearing into ether. Snapchat users alone create 1 million snaps a day. Other social media platforms have noted the popularity of Snaps and supported it with analogs such as Instagram Stories and Facebook's My Day.
In 2021, digital marketers will be creative to take advantage of the attention of consumers who are devoured by short-lived content. The structural drawback of short-lived content is that it is difficult to automate because it cannot be reused. However, there is so much attention to fleeting content that it cannot be ignored.
